WebJun 2, 2024 · Vocabulary. A food web consists of all the food chains in a single ecosystem. Each living thing in an ecosystem is part of multiple food chains. Each food chain is one possible path that energy and nutrients may take as they move through the ecosystem. All of the interconnected and overlapping food chains in an ecosystem make up a food web. They are omnivores, meaning they eat both animals and plants (From CJ at Basin Elementary School in Idaho City) 8: When plants and animals die, which organisms help to return nutrients to the food chain? The animals that return nutrients to the food chain are the decomposers.
